Clark Memorial Hospital ER to benefit from $5.7M in renovations

Emergency department overhaul expected to enhance access, improve patient care

JEFFERSONVILLE, Ind. (Oct. 2, 2017) – Clark Memorial Hospital has kicked off a $5.7 million renovation of its Emergency Room (ER). The project, which began today, will enhance access for patients and improve emergency care for residents across Southern Indiana for years to come.

This venture, headed by Orange Construction & Restoration, is expected to take 18-24 months.

“Our Emergency Room is our hospital’s front door, and the number of people who come through those doors is increasing exponentially each year,” said Ruth Schmidt, COO at Clark Memorial Hospital. “We are so excited to have this opportunity to rebuild our ER into a first-class facility that is better suited to meet the growing needs of our community and will help our incredible emergency medicine team provide an even higher level of care to those we serve.”

Renovations will include a complete overhaul of the current layout of the ER that will allow for a “fast track” concept, which will increase patient flow and reduce wait times. Triage and treatment areas will be redesigned to increase privacy for all patients. Once completed, the new ER will have a centrally located clinical workstation, making it faster and easier for clinicians to move through the space and provide a clear view of all patient areas at all times.

The project will also include a new patient monitoring system, a new nurse call system, and a new HVAC unit. The waiting area and ambulance bay will both be relocated to make it easier to transport patients in and out of the ER and improve access for patients and staff. Finally, the entire space will receive cosmetic upgrades.

“This is something we have needed for many years,” said Carrie Dodson, Emergency Department Director. “We are so excited to get this project underway and know that our community will benefit immensely from this new space.”

The renovations will be completed in phases and will not cause any interruption in emergency care for the community. The project is supported by LifePoint Health, operating partner of the Regional Health Network, of which Clark Memorial Health is a part.
